This laboratory-grade alcohol is commonly used in chromatographic techniques, as a reaction medium, and in the preparation of chemical intermediates. Its moderate boiling point and miscibility with organic solvents enhance its versatility in various protocols. For best results, store it in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and incompatible substances.

What is N-Amyl Alcohol used for in laboratories?
It’s primarily used as a solvent in organic synthesis, extraction processes, and chromatographic techniques due to its balanced polarity.

What safety precautions should I take?
Wear PPE, work in a ventilated area, and avoid skin contact or inhalation. Follow standard lab safety protocols.
